Description
Key Features
Traces the philosophical history of Personal Construct Psychology through the tradition of phenomenology.
Examines the influence of major thinkers such as Spinoza, Hegel, and Heidegger on psychological theory.
Discusses the role of creative and dramatic literature across different cultures in shaping psychological thought.
Provides in-depth analysis of the position of Personal Construct Psychology regarding the philosophy of science.
Addresses complex issues including the relationship between determinism and free will.
Explores concepts of mental illness and their implications for social and political philosophy.
